Drake’s Views is aging like fine wine — and the latest Spotify stats prove it.
Drake’s 2016 classic Views just hit another major milestone — over 1 billion streams on Spotify in 2025. That’s right, nearly a decade after its release, the album that gave us “One Dance,” “Hotline Bling,” and “Too Good” is still racking up plays like it just dropped last week. This makes Views Drake’s second album this year to reach the billion-stream mark, joining $$$4U, his most recent chart-topping project.
What makes Views so legendary is its balance between global smash hits and deep cuts that capture peak 2010s Drake energy. “One Dance” featuring WizKid and Kyla remains one of the biggest songs of the last decade — a record that had entire continents moving. “Hotline Bling” became a meme-fueled phenomenon that redefined Drake’s cultural dominance, while “Too Good” showcased his chemistry with Rihanna one more time. Even with minimal features — PARTYNEXTDOOR, dvsn, Future, WizKid, and Majid Jordan — Drake did most of the heavy lifting himself, turning the album into a sonic reflection of Toronto’s icy cool and global ambition.
What’s even wilder is that this achievement comes as Drake continues to dominate 2025 with $$$4U, proving his catalog has serious staying power. Few artists in history can still stream this high years after their peak commercial era, but Drake has clearly built an empire of replay value.
In other news, the 6 God just became the first artist in Spotify history to surpass 121 billion total streams across all credits. Whether you love him, hate him, or still debate Take Care vs. Nothing Was the Same, you can’t deny the numbers.
